The RCMP Service Registers (volumes 12810 -12844) contain information on former employees of the RCMP including regular members, Officers, Special constables, Chaplains, Appointments/Officer Status, Marine Constables, Reserve Constables and Civilian members. The term regular member, or RM, originates from the RCMP Act and refers to the 18,988 regular RCMP officers who are trained and sworn as peace officers, and include all the ranks from constable to commissioner. All police officer's pay and benefits can be found in the " RCMP Regular Members (below the rank of Inspector) and Reservists Collective Agreement" on the Treasury Board of Canada Secretariat website. October 19, 1989 A 100-member RCMP contingent sent to Namibia to monitor elections with the United Nations' mission United Nations Transition Assistance Group (UNTAG).
